Historical Context and the Rise of 5-Reel Slots
Initially, physical slot machines in early 20th-century casinos featured three reels, driven by mechanical simplicity and straightforward gameplay. The proliferation of digital technology in the late 20th century sparked a design revolution, culminating in the modern 5-reel configuration that we see today in both land-based and online casinos.

Design Innovations and Technical Complexity
Modern 5-reel slots integrate cutting-edge features such as multi-layered bonus rounds, cascading reels, and adaptive RTP (Return to Player) algorithms. A comprehensive review of the available options reveals significant diversity:
| Feature | Description | Impact on Player Engagement |
|---|---|---|
| Cascading Reels | Matching symbols remove themselves, making way for new symbols to fall into place, creating multiple win opportunities within a single spin. | Increases session time and perceived payout frequency. |
| Wilds & Multipliers | Special symbols that substitute others or multiply winnings, often linked to bonus features. | Enhances winning potential, incentivizing player persistence. |
| Progressive Jackpots | Offers large cumulative prizes funded by multiple players and machine networks. | Drives competitive play and long-term engagement. |
| Thematic Layers | Visual themes ranging from ancient Egypt to sci-fi universes, often accompanied by soundscapes and animations. | Creates immersive environments, fostering sustained participation. |
